Output ada51a3bbcb32ebcfc7931281958edb8d90b50dafae48cda583653b47e99428d:8

value
290668
script pubkey
OP_0 OP_PUSHBYTES_20 876f1284663c873e01d27d111aa2890528de9599
address
bc1qsah39prx8jrnuqwj05g34g5fq55da9vercjtr3
transaction
ada51a3bbcb32ebcfc7931281958edb8d90b50dafae48cda583653b47e99428d
confirmations
176985
spent
true